  • This ASUS P8B-X motherboard was discarded after it failed in service. Let's bring it back to life with ordinary tools. Step by step analysis of memory, voltage rails, oscillators, BIOS, etc.

    @s8wc3 4 ปีที่แล้ว +11

    I think there was some arcane transient that crashed it and caused the rom to corrupt at once. At boot the rom is read and then never touched again, you can pull the chip out while it's running and it'll stay up, so I don't think the rom corrupting itself would have hung the machine (Though, maybe with this new fangled UEFI that is no longer true). At one point I abused this "feature" to use my motherboard as a general SPI programmer lol. I have since graduated(?) to using frser-duino on an $5 clone Arduino Uno, no Pi required.

    • @TheUbuntuGuy
      @TheUbuntuGuy  4 ปีที่แล้ว +5

      I fully agree. I think something crashed hard which hung the machine and corrupted the ROM at the same time. If it was just the ROM it would have probably run fine until the next reboot.

    • @simontay4851
      @simontay4851 4 ปีที่แล้ว

      @@TheUbuntuGuy Maybe there was some power transient or capacitors going bad in the PSU.

  • @smileymattj
    @smileymattj 3 ปีที่แล้ว

    For curiosity. After you pulled the raw BIOS/UEFI ROM out the capsule format. If it's supposed to be the same version, you can run SHA256SUM on the known good ROM. If different from what was pulled on the chip. You'd immediately know what was on the chip was wrong. As long as you have a good extraction, and the versions match. Most times you might not know/remember what BIOS version was on the board before it stopped working however.
    Great Video!

    • @TheUbuntuGuy
      @TheUbuntuGuy  3 ปีที่แล้ว +1

      The SHA would almost certainly be different since the BIOS settings are stored in a filesystem within the flash. As soon as any setting is changed, the images will differ.

  • @leexgx
    @leexgx 4 ปีที่แล้ว

    Did you try standard ecc ram before doing the bios? More then likely it was the registered/buffered ram you was using that was causing the problems (unless you could see the bios was actually damaged when connected to the pi)
    It supports ecc unregistered ram, trying to use ecc registered/buffered in most ATX server boards won't work (norm Basic xeons cpus)
    Rack Servers normally use registered/buffered ecc ram (there is a chip in the middle and most server ram can handle a double bit error and recover from it without having to do a crash the server
    workstion or low end servers use standard ecc ram (after the frequency of the ram > R, B, V ecc RDIMM won't work in basic server boards typically,, server/workstation boards use only UDIMM E type ecc)
